#e8ba60 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e8ba60 is composed of 91% red, 72.9% green and 37.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 19.8% magenta, 58.6% yellow and 9% black. It has a hue angle of 39.7 degrees, a saturation of 74.7% and a lightness of 64.3%. #e8ba60 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ffc0 with #d17500. Closest websafe color is: #ffcc66.

Shades and Tints of #e8ba60

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0c0902 is the darkest color, while #fefdfa is the lightest one.

Tones of #e8ba60

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a9a69f is the less saturated color, while #fdc14b is the most saturated one.
